Output 17e52e61144df8029dfdd23f7b6d35edefc3c5dbf3be6931aa12c192de81552c:1

value
29312230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65923a170f0a6ac0846000d2528976e5f352312b OP_EQUAL
address
3Ax5LwdfwzsEusKMUX8utCtf7nocprCBoB
transaction
17e52e61144df8029dfdd23f7b6d35edefc3c5dbf3be6931aa12c192de81552c
spent
true